Dubai:

Ras Al Khaimah Tourism Development Authority (RAKTDA), which develops the emirate’s tourism infrastructure and drives its domestic and overseas promotions, gathered close to 100 tourism stakeholders for a destination workshop designed to increase collaboration and alignment of the emirate’s promotional activities.

Hosted by the Rixos Bab Al Bahr, the five-star resort on the pristine white sands of Ras Al Khaimah’s tranquil Marjan Island, the event attracted industry partners, hoteliers, destination management companies and government entities from across Ras Al Khaimah and the wider UAE. The workshop follows the tourism body launching its new brand identity, Beyond a Journey, earlier this year.

“Over the past 12 months RAKTDA has developed and evolved various aspects of our activities and branding to ensure that we are promoting the destination of Ras Al Khaimah in key source and emerging markets, while simultaneously supporting the efforts of our tourism partners. These efforts have helped establish the emirate as the fastest growing tourism destination in the GCC,” said Haitham Mattar, CEO of the Ras Al Khaimah TDA.

“The Beyond a Journey workshop is an incredibly important activity for RAKTDA in terms of sharing our vision for the destination with stakeholders and encouraging a cohesive, aligned approach to attract a healthy portfolio of visitors from various local, regional and international markets. We can achieve more as a united destination than as an assortment of individuals,” Mattar said.
